Ceylon Curry Powder Rezept

Unlock the secrets of Sri Lankan cuisine with this authentic Ceylon Curry Powder recipe! Unlike Indian curries, our method emphasizes dark roasting of spices for a uniquely rich aroma and depth of flavor. This vibrant blend is the foundation for iconic dishes like Harak Mas Curry (Sri Lankan Beef Curry), Lamprais Curry, and Mas Ismoru (Sri Lankan Braised Beef with Gravy). Zubereitung von Ceylon Curry Powder

  1. In a dry pan over medium-low heat, separately roast 2 tablespoons coriander seeds, 1 tablespoon cumin seeds, 1 tablespoon fennel seeds, and 1 teaspoon fenugreek seeds. Stir constantly until each spice turns a dark brown color. Watch carefully to prevent burning.
  2. Let the roasted spices cool slightly.
  3. Add the roasted spices to a blender along with 1 cinnamon stick (broken into pieces), 6 cloves, 4 green cardamom pods, and 10 curry leaves.
  4. Blend on high speed until a fine powder is achieved.
  5. Stir in 2 tablespoons chili powder (adjust to your spice preference) and 1 tablespoon ground rice (optional).
  6. Transfer the fragrant Ceylon Curry Powder to an airtight jar and store in a cool, dark place for up to 6 months.
